Kūh-e Zāgar

Kūh-e Zāgar is a mountain in , and has an elevation of 2,937 metres. Kūh-e Zāgar is situated nearby to the locality , as well as near the village .
  • Type: Mountain with an elevation of 2,937 metres
  • Description: mountain in Iran
  • Also known as: Kuh-e Zagar
